Understanding Dry Joints
Dry joints occur when the synovial fluid in the joint, which acts as a lubricant, decreases in volume or quality. This leads to friction between the bones, causing pain, stiffness, and inflammation. While there are medical treatments available, natural remedies can also play a significant role in alleviating symptoms and improving .

Incorporate Omega-3 Fatty Acids
Omega-3 fatty acids are essential nutrients known for their anti-inflammatory properties and ability to lubricate joints. Incorporating foods rich in omega-3, such as fatty fish, flaxseeds, chia seeds, and walnuts, can help reduce and stiffness. Alternatively, you can opt for high-quality fish oil supplements to boost your omega-3 intake.

Stay Hydrated
Proper is crucial for maintaining and lubrication. Drinking an adequate amount of water throughout the day helps keep the synovial fluid in your joints at optimal levels, reducing friction and promoting smoother movement. Herbal teas, coconut water, and fresh fruit juices are also excellent hydrating options.

Opt for Turmeric
Turmeric, a vibrant yellow spice, has powerful anti-inflammatory properties due to its active compound, curcumin. Incorporating turmeric into your diet can help reduce joint inflammation and provide pain relief. You can add turmeric to your cooking, brew it into a soothing tea, or take curcumin supplements for additional joint support.

Massage with Essential Oils
Using essential oils in joint massage can provide relief from pain and stiffness while promoting lubrication. Oils like peppermint, eucalyptus, ginger, and lavender have soothing properties that can improve circulation, reduce inflammation, and enhance joint mobility. Dilute the essential oils with a carrier oil like coconut or almond oil before massage for optimal results.

Apply Heat and Cold Therapy
Heat and cold therapy are effective natural ways to alleviate joint discomfort and enhance lubrication. Applying a warm compress or taking a warm bath can help relax muscles and increase blood flow to the joints. On the other hand, cold therapy, such as using ice packs, can reduce inflammation and numb pain. Alternating between hot and cold treatments can provide a synergistic effect for joint relief.
